Chatham Vineyards is located on Virginia's historic Eastern Shore, between the Atlantic Ocean and the Chesapeake Bay. The high-density, European-style vineyards contain 32,000 Chardonnay, Merlot, Cabernet Franc, Cabernet Sauvignon and Petit Verdot vines. Our vineyards benefit from well-drained sandy loam soils, a maritime climate allowing for a long growing season, a nearly constant breeze and favorable temperatures during the grape harvest season in September and October.

This 100% Merlot off-dry Rosé is produced by limiting the time the grape skins are in contact with the juice during the fermentation process. This produces a wine of lighter color and reduced tannins yielding a floral characteristic of rose petal with notes of strawberry and cranberry flavors. 1.5% residual sugar.
Pairs well with crab meat, rock fish, and scallops.
